Troubleshooting Common Colorlight X7 Controller Issues Typical Glitches
Dealing with a color-casting conundrum? The Colorlight X7 controller is a powerful tool, but even the best tech can experience the occasional hiccup. If your issues with your X7 controller, don't fret. This guide offers some troubleshooting advice to help get your lights back in sync.
- Begin by checking the cables between your controller and lights. A loose connection can sometimes cause flickering or blank pixels.
- Make sure the voltage is providing enough juice for your LED setup. A insufficient power source can lead to dimming or performance issues.
- Verify that the controller's firmware is up to date. Outdated firmware can sometimes cause compatibility problems. Check the Colorlight website for the latest updates and upgrade instructions.
Solving color issues often involves modifying the controller's settings. Consult your guidebook for details on brightness control. Playing around with different settings can help you achieve the desired look.
